Swiss League

EHC Kloten announced the signings of defenseman Nicholas Steiner for two years (from EHC Biel) and assistant coach Waltteri Immonen for one year (from EV Zug).

Steiner spent his junior years in Kloten's organization and made his National League-debut for them in the 2009-2010 season. The 26-year-old was with them until 2013 before joining the SCL Tigers (they were in the NLB that season) and then one year later EHC Biel. Now, after four years with Biel, he rejoins his youth team on a two-year contract.

The defenseman has played a total of 299 games in Switzerland's top league, recording seven goals and 18 assists.

As for Immonen, the 51-year-old Finn was assistant coach for EV Zug the last ten years but was released at the end of this past season. He now joins the staff of Kloten's head coach André Rötheli for one year.
